Anteaters claim second place

Share

The UC Irvine women’s golf team finished second at the Ron Moore

Intercollegiate held at the Highlands Ranch Golf Club in Highlands

Ranch, Colo.

The Anteaters shot a final round of 310 Tuesday to end the two-day

tournament with a score of 905 (291-304-310). Tournament host Denver

ran away with the title, shooting a 289 on the final round to finish

with an 880 total. Campbell was second (903) and Colorado was third

(904), a stroke ahead of UCI.

Freshman Selanee Henderson was tied for third after carding a 218

(72-70-76), six strokes behind medalist Emily Hoeper from Denver.

Senior Angela Won was ninth, shooting a 223, while Carling Cho was

tied for 17th with a three-round score of 229. Sophomore Kim

Lorenzana was tied for 34th with a total of 235 and sophomore Jane

Chin was tied for 65th with a score of 249.

The Anteaters return to competition Oct. 15-16 when they travel to

the Nittany Lion invitational.

Coast ties Saddleback, 1-1

* The Orange Coast College women’s soccer team tied host

Saddleback, 1-1, in an Orange Empire Conference game Tuesday.

After a Saddleback injury early in the second half ate 10 minutes

off the clock, OCC (2-4-4, 2-1-2 in OEC) tied the Gauchos (4-6-1,

1-3-1) after Ashley Boyer received a pass from Kaitlyn Shuesler.

Pirate men prevail, 3-0

* The Orange Coast College men’s soccer team made its Orange

Empire Conference debut Tuesday with a 3-0 win over visiting Santiago

Canyon.

OCC freshman Joel Walker scored twice, increasing his season total

to 10 goals, while goalkeeper Trent Painter had three saves against

the Hawks (5-2-0, 0-1). OCC improved 6-2-3.

Lions shut out

* The Vanguard University women’s volleyball team was shut out

Tuesday by visiting Point Loma Nazarene in Golden State Athletic

Conference action, ending the Lions’ three-match winning streak.

The Lions fell, 30-28, 30-24, 30-26, despite a solid effort from

Michal Shortridge, who had 11 kills, and Marissa Cothran, who had 30

assists to go along with 13 digs.

Vanguard, Baptist draw

* The Vanguard University men’s soccer team tied visiting Cal

Baptist, 2-2, Monday in Golden State Athletic Conference play.

Joshua McCall and Jarrett Borrego scored a goal apiece for the

Lions (4-3-2, 0-0-2 in the GSAC), while Fraser Kershaw and

Fashinu-Ron Nesbeth scored the two goals for the Lancers (4-1-4,

0-0-2).
